Before the truck pulls up
Your installation day starts off a number of days beforehand. The contractor should always have already executed a load calculation, not a wild wager. In Hamilton, that mostly way factoring true-world drafts in older reduce-stone or brick properties and due to the fact that whether or not your insulation is authentic or upgraded. If your quote didn’t point out a Manual J or a comparable load calculation, ask why. Oversized furnaces short-cycle, which makes rooms choppy and kills machinery life. Undersized models battle on Lake Ontario wind nights.
You will have to additionally be expecting a transient pre-deploy name. Good groups determine get admission to, parking, and regardless of whether any allows or inspections are wished. In Ontario, gas appliances require work by means of a TSSA-approved technician and would have to meet Technical Standards and Safety Authority codes. If the activity incorporates electric adjustments, an ESA-certified electrician could also be in contact. Your installer should still either manage allows or clarify what you desire to do.

Ductwork adjustments that matter
Most installations aren’t plug-and-play. The grant plenum on a sleek prime-efficiency furnace most commonly has a unique footprint than your ancient unit. A intelligent installer resizes or rebuilds the plenum to safeguard right kind airflow. Look for thoughtful transitions, now not dozens of crude patch seams.
Return air is the unsung hero. Hamilton properties with complete basements in Westdale or Ainslie Wood commonly have undersized returns on account that the unique builder optimized for house, now not airflow. If your return duct is choking the machine, the new furnace will sound loud and positioned tension at the blower. An greater return drop or a widened return boot can flip a noisy installation into a whisper-quiet one. It is also overall to add filter out racks that slide out really, saving your knuckles later.
If you propose so as to add air conditioning subsequent spring, allow the crew know now. They can set a cased coil above the furnace or a minimum of go away space for one. This small step avoids reshaping ductwork again when the weather turns.
Gas line, venting, and safeguard checks
Ontario gas codes are strict for magnificent motive. The fuel more healthy will look at latest shut-off valves, sediment traps, and line sizing. Newer top-performance furnaces incessantly require a fairly greater gasoline line due to the better input quotes, even if they use that energy extra cleanly. If the road is borderline, be expecting an improve.
Venting for condensing furnaces makes use of PVC or CPVC that terminates backyard, on a regular basis using a sidewall. The team will plan the vent and consumption to keep away from snow drifts, windows, and dryer vents. In components like Stoney Creek Mountain or close to Windermere Basin wherein wintry weather winds can p.c. snow in opposition t the residence, vent peak and orientation topic. I’ve noticeable poorly positioned terminations result in nuisance lockouts on snowfall nights. The fix is regularly standard, however it’s enhanced to design it correct the 1st time.
Combustion air is non-negotiable. A sealed two-pipe device attracts external air, which helps to keep your basement from backdrafting. If you may have a clearly vented water heater sharing a flue, the staff will experiment for spillage. Good pros carry combustion analyzers and draft gauges, no longer simply cleaning soap bubbles for leak assessments.

The unit placement and setup
A furnace necessities clearances for service, now not only for code. Leave room on the blower edge the place the motor and board live. If your washer is parked an inch from the cabinet or a garage shelf blocks the gas valve, ask the group approximately a minor reconfiguration. Paying for an incredible install then making the unit impossible to service is like shopping a new car and parking it behind a locked gate.
Leveling is extra than arrogance. A quite tilted condensing furnace can preclude condensate drainage, which results in gurgles, trips, and corrosion. The workforce will upload a trap, path condensate to a floor drain or pump, and steady tubing to prevent kinks. If you had a humidifier previously, they are going to reinstall or change it, and set the saddle valve or bypass true. On chilly days along the bayfront, a good-set humidifier could make 20 C really feel warmer given that your dermis keeps greater moisture.
Noise and airflow tests
Before the hot cabinet is buttoned up, the tech will payment blower pace settings. Many Hamilton properties improvement from dialing lower back prime fan pace reasonably for heating, quite with older steel ducts that resonate. In more moderen Waterdown builds with tighter duct procedures, a greater pace can lend a hand distribute warmness frivolously across larger surface plans.

Expect static strain readings. Two small examine ports, one earlier and one after the blower, provide genuine numbers about your duct equipment. If entire outside static is excessive, the tech can also suggest opening a go back, replacing a restrictive filter out, or upgrading a plenum transition. The target is a furnace that breathes absolutely, now not one who invariably fights ductwork.
Commissioning the furnace
Commissioning is the place a terrific deploy separates itself. The tech should always:
- Verify fuel force at the manifold, adjusting the regulator if obligatory, and rfile it. Check flame signal and compare towards the corporation’s appropriate microamp vary. Measure temperature upward thrust among return and delivery, making certain it falls within the rating plate window. If you’re on the threshold, they’ll adjust blower pace. Confirm vent termination is unfastened and clean, and that condensate drains with no pooling. Run the gadget through about a on-off cycles to test ignition reliability.
A combustion analysis may well be done on the exhaust. While sealed techniques are steady, a swift spot determine confirms the heat exchanger is operating as designed.
